Reading Comprehension Program Level 1 (Grades 3 & 4)
A highly recommended, must have class for readers in grades3 & 4 where children engage in reading a variety of fictional short stories, poems, and more and non fictional text, applying comprehension skills and strategies, they learn in class. They engage in guided comprehension activities with teacher, and work in teams and individually, stretching and flexing their developing comprehension muscles.
We make reading a highly engaging and meaningful endeavor for children by bringing in a variety of carefully curated, rich and relevant source texts, that capture their interests and curiosity. Most importantly we make reading & comprehension effortless and fun, and develop skills incrementally.
Weeks 1-4: strategies – make connections, visualization and organization. Skills – main idea & details, character & setting & sequencing.
Weeks 5-8: reading strategies – determine important details, ask questions and monitor comprehension. Skills – facts & opinions, cause & effect, author’s purpose.
Weeks 9-12: strategies – make connections, ask questions & organization. Skills – compare & contrast, make inferences, & visual information.
Weeks 13-16: strategies – determine important details, visualization & monitor comprehension. Skills – making predictions, fantasy vs reality, and non fictional text features.

Critical Reading & Comprehension Program
This program is intended to compliment middle school readers’ comprehension and critical reading skills, helping them achieve better results in school, while engaging in reading joy.
Most importantly each class offers a safe space and opportunity to exercise, assess, and improve their reading proficiency along side their peers. Young people greatly benefit from the exposure to a variety of text of all genres from all times, meaningful small group conversations & discussions, engaging reading activities, learning effective reading strategies & skills, continuous feedback and individual attention from teachers, and daily practice
Youngsters understand multiple perspectives, develop understanding & problem solving skills, develop vocabulary, build knowledge, draw inspiration, form lasting friendships with books and peers, while experiencing true pleasure in reading. This 20 week program is offered as 4 week sessions with each session covering a specific set of reading skills and strategies while reading texts of differentgenres of increasing level. See below for session breakdown
Weeks 1-4: Skills – main idea, details, sequence. Reading Text – excerpts from fictional short stories & folk tales; non fictional narrative & opinion passages
Weeks 5-8: Skills – Make connections, analyze characters & setting, & evaluate evidence . Reading Text – excerpts from mystery & comic novels; Historic events & biographies
Weeks 9-12: Skills – compare & contrast, author’s purpose, cause & effect. Reading Text -excerpts from realistic fiction, & science fiction; non fiction -memoir & product reviews
Weeks 13-16: Skills – organization, inference, and prediction. Reading Text -excerpts from mythology & fables; non fiction – policy drafts & informational text
Weeks 17-20: Skills – visualization, paraphrasing and summarizing. Reading Text – fantasies & classic fiction; non fiction – guidebooks and speeches
